Benzenepropanoic acid, a-azido-, methyl ester, (R)-

Base Information Edit
  • Chemical Name:Benzenepropanoic acid, a-azido-, methyl ester, (R)-
  • CAS No.:124790-74-5
  • Molecular Formula:C10H11N3O2
  • Molecular Weight:205.216

synthetic route:
Guidance literature:
With sodium azide; In N,N-dimethyl-formamide; at 40 ℃; for 1h;
DOI:10.1039/c9gc00755e
Guidance literature:
With triflic azide; copper(II) sulfate; N-ethyl-N,N-diisopropylamine; In methanol; dichloromethane; for 15h;
DOI:10.1016/j.tet.2006.07.007
Guidance literature:
Multi-step reaction with 3 steps
1: chiral azolium salt; 2,6-dibromo-4-methylphenol; KH / 18-crown-6 / toluene / 19 h / 23 °C
2: NaN3 / dimethylformamide
With sodium azide; chiral azolium salt; 3,5-dibromo-4-hydroxytoluene; potassium hydride; 18-crown-6 ether; In N,N-dimethyl-formamide; toluene;
DOI:10.1021/ja055918a
